Flocked Panthor & Keldor MOTU Mondo SDCC 2026 Exclusive Information
Back in December 2025, Mondo pulled back the curtain on a flocked version of Panthor during their Toy Talk Holiday episode, and while the figure immediately caught collectors’ attention, the big question lingering ever since has been where and how this gorgeous piece would actually be released. Today we got our answer, as Mondo teased that the Flocked Panthor will be an SDCC 2026 exclusive, and honestly, that feels like the perfect stage for a release of this caliber. There’s a long tradition of convention exclusives leaning into premium variants and deluxe treatments, and a flocked Panthor fits that mold beautifully because Skeletor’s fearsome feline companion has always been one of those pieces that collectors want to see handled with care and given the presentation it deserves. The flocking detail is something that carries real nostalgia for anyone who remembers the vintage line, where the flocked Panthor was one of the most coveted versions on shelves, and seeing Mondo bring that tactile quality into their 1/6 scale line is the kind of deep cut that hits right where it should. Flocked Panthor Tease
That flocking on Panthor’s face has a dense, velvety texture with deep purple fur that wraps tightly around the sculpted wrinkles and folds of the snout. The yellow slit eye is framed by thick black lids, and the exposed fangs jutting from the upper jaw have a sharp, tapered sculpt.

200x Keldor Tease
Keldor’s face is the centerpiece of this close-up, with an acid effect piece clinging to the head and jaw, sculpted with a bubbling, melted texture. The chest armor features layered detailing with a large round gem set into the center, flanked by purple accents and segmented plating.
